Output ebb6b9d3b414f85ec0e8aa38901af2c280cc50d4dde683a68ca047a8fcd83e08:1

value
32442220
script pubkey
OP_0 OP_PUSHBYTES_20 7eaf1481addaa82bc36570113829a9d5a3f92366
address
bc1q06h3fqddm25zhsm9wqgns2df6k3ljgmxju9adz
transaction
ebb6b9d3b414f85ec0e8aa38901af2c280cc50d4dde683a68ca047a8fcd83e08
confirmations
14692
spent
true